Solution for What is 256 increased by 71 percent? (256 plus 71%):

256 + (71/100 * 256) = 437.76

Now we have: 256 increased by 71 percent = 437.76

Question: What is 256 increased by 71 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 256.

Step 2: We have b with value of 71.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 256 + (\frac{71}{100} * 256).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{437.76}

Therefore, {256} increased by {71\%} is {437.76}
